    When you want to clearly express a thought, feeling, or message in writing, you are seeking to convey that information to your audience. To convey means to communicate or make something known in a way that is easily understood by others.

    Examples of conveying a message can be found in everyday life, whether it’s through a text message, a social media post, or a formal email. By choosing your words carefully and structuring your sentences effectively, you can convey your ideas with clarity and purpose.     How To Use Convey in Sentences?

    Convey is a versatile word that can be used in various contexts to express the act of communicating or expressing something to others. When incorporating convey into a sentence, it is important to consider the intended message you want to get across.

    Here are some examples of how to use convey in a sentence:

    1. Convey your thoughts clearly to avoid any misunderstandings.
    2. The artist’s painting was able to convey a sense of peace and tranquility.
    3. She used gestures to convey her excitement about the upcoming trip.
    4. The tone of your voice can convey different emotions to the listener.
    5. The professor struggled to convey the complexity of the concept to his students.

    When using the word convey in a sentence, make sure it is relevant to the message you are trying to convey. It is essential to consider the context and tone of your sentence to ensure that the meaning is accurately conveyed to your audience.
